Physical commodity: Commodity ETFs can buy and store the physical commodity itself. The primary examples of this type of ETF are the two largest gold funds, SPDR ® Gold Shares (GLD) and iShares ® Gold Trust (IAU). These are technically trusts, and they use their assets to buy gold bullion to store in bank vaults.

A Gold or Silver future is a contract to buy Gold or Silver at a specified price on a set future date. Gold futures are typically traded on the COMEX, while Silver futures can be found trading on the NYMEX. Gold and Silver futures prices are based on the spot price of the underlying metal and other factors such as interest rates, inflation, and ...
